Brand authority: the advantage of being a recognised name

Picture two firms submitting identical tenders. Same capabilities, same price, same promise of delivery. One name sparks instant recognition, the other draws blank stares. Which one gets the call back?

In B2B construction, trust is not a bonus; it is the bedrock of every partnership. Specifiers, contractors and decision-makers do not gamble on unknowns. They choose businesses that have spent years building credibility, visibility and leadership.

Because when the stakes are high, recognition isn’t just reassuring. It’s decisive.

The competitive edge of trusted brands

When deadlines are tight and standards are exacting, decision-makers favour the names they already trust. Recognition speeds up conversations, opens doors and can tip the balance when bids look identical. In competitive tenders, being the first name that comes to mind often determines who makes the shortlist.

Established brand authority does more than reassure, it shapes outcomes, meaning prospects arrive pre-sold on your expertise, shortening sales cycles, reducing objections and improving margins.

The benefits multiply over time. Loyal clients who trust your expertise are not just good for repeat business, they become advocates, recommending you without additional marketing spend.

Building brand authority also boosts online visibility. By consistently publishing high-quality content, you can improve your website’s ranking in search results (something 85% of B2B decision-makers view as more trustworthy than paid advertising). (source) Optimising content for search engines remains important, but the rise of AI tools like ChatGPT has made authoritative content even more valuable. A strong online presence signals credibility to both people and AI platforms, creating a virtuous cycle that strengthens your authority.

How to become the brand clients can’t ignore

Building genuine authority takes time, but there are clear steps to follow:

Consistency builds credibility

Authority starts with action. Consistently delivering on what you promise, on time, on budget and to the highest standard earns credibility.

Transparency matters too. Share challenges, lessons learned and clear updates with clients. Every dependable action builds trust and strengthens the foundation for your wider authority.

Create high-quality content

Content marketing is not about volume, it is about value. Thoughtful, relevant content earns trust.

75% of B2B decision-makers have researched products they had not considered after reading persuasive content. 60% say good content made them willing to pay a premium. Clear, insightful content can directly influence decisions. (source)

Demonstrate thought leadership

Having a point of view and sharing it confidently pays off. 70% of C-level executives have reconsidered a vendor after reading a single piece of thought leadership. (source)

Engage in industry forums, speak at events and share opinions on LinkedIn. Active participation breeds familiarity, trust and credibility.

Showcase real results

Case studies prove your authority is not theoretical. Detailed challenges, solutions and measurable outcomes. Specifics like timelines, budget constraints and technical innovations resonate with audiences who value evidence over promises.

Provide free resources

Generosity signals confidence. Sharing guides, templates and practical tools demonstrates depth of knowledge and builds goodwill. Audiences are more likely to trust a brand that gives before asking.

Maintain a strong social media presence

Meet your audience where they are. LinkedIn remains the hub for construction professionals to research and evaluate partners.

Regular, insightful posts keep your brand visible and demonstrate active expertise. Engaging with peers and sharing success stories strengthens authority and keeps your business top of mind.
